Simply so, Are there private prisons in Texas?

Texas, the first state to adopt private prisons in 1985, incarcerated the largest number of people under state jurisdiction, 12,728. Since 2000, the number of people in private prisons has increased 39.3%, compared to an overall rise in the prison population of 7.8%.

Are private prisons worse?

Evidence shows that private prisons are more dangerous than public ones. A report from the Office of the Inspector General found that private, contract prisons have more incidents per capita than publicly owned institutions.

Are federal prisons nicer?

Federal prisons are perceived as better run. The Federal Bureau of Prisons receive more funding and thus tend to have better food, facilities and education programs. State prison systems are reliant on state taxes for their budget and are often perceived as underfunded and poorly managed.

What are the differences between jails and prisons?

Jail and Prison are often used interchangeably, but they serve different purposes. The key difference: jails are intended for short sentences and temporary confinement while prisons are for felony sentencing longer than a year.

What is the difference between state and private prisons?

Public prisons are owned and operated by a state or the federal government. The taxpayers bear the costs, and the operation is put under the control of government officials. Private prisons are built, owned, and operated by a private company that contracts with the government to house prisoners.

Does Virginia have private prisons?

Virginia has only one privately-run prison, the Lawrenceville Correctional Center in Brunswick County. For years, it’s been in the crosshairs of people who are critical of the industry.

Are there any private federal prisons?

Statistics from the U.S. Department of Justice show that, as of 2013, there were 133,000 state and federal prisoners housed in privately owned prisons in the U.S., constituting 8.4% of the overall U.S. prison population. The prison industry as a whole took in over $5 billion in revenue in 2011.
